We had a wonderful walk around the grounds of the Heirinji Temple, and were able to get away from the background rumble of traffic noise, and just sit and think for a while. A little oasis in a busy world!
There are some interesting buildings here, and also some , nice planting for people who like their plants. The maples must be wonderful in autumn, but we are a little too early to see that. Autumn, I am told by my Japanese friend, starts in two weeks.
Across the road, next to the car park, is a little cafe who could not be more welcoming to us a visitors. I tried the green tea ice cream; next time I will have the vanilla, but I just had to try it! I get the feeling this temple is not on the usual tourist route which is why it was so quiet, but people should come here. as this is not a museum piece, it is a real working temple as much alive today as when it was built.

Heirin-ji is an extraordinary Zen temple, not just for its aesthetic charms, but also because it is a "working" temple. This place is not an artifact, but a 600-year-old living, breathing example of the Zen tradition.
The grounds are most famous for their maple trees (autumn) as well as plum blossoms (early spring). This is a much better place to get a feel for Zen temples, and temple life, than you will find in the overcrowded tourist centers.
Definitely worth the short hike from Tokyo!
